Early Hours Rescue Brings Three People To Safety

Wicklow RNLI towed a vessel to safety after its engine developed mechanical issues 11 miles southeast of Wicklow Harbour late last night.

A late night rescue off Wicklow shores is prompting a reminder to anyone going on the water to bring a suitable means of calling for assistance.

Wicklow RNLI brought three people to safety in the early hours of this morning. Their boat engine developed mechanical issues southeast of Wicklow Harbour late last night.

The volunteer lifeboat crew located the boat 30 minutes after launching. The vessel was then towed to the nearest safe port at Wicklow Harbour, and secured at the east pier shortly after 2am.

Speaking after the call out, Mick Nolan of Wicklow RNLI said:

This was a quick response by our volunteer crew with their training and equipment providing a successful outcome for all. I’d like to remind anyone going on the water in this good weather to have a suitable means of calling for assistance. If you see anyone in trouble on the water, please call 999 or 112 and ask for the Coast Guard.
